2011 Bowl Schedule: Michigan State and Teams That Got Raw Deals

Gabe ZaldivarDec 26, 2011

Depending on your allegiance, you may be shaking your head with the thought that Michigan State should be playing for roses. They join some other bowl teams that are getting hit with some awful news in one form or another this season. 

Allow us to only slightly punch a dead horse when we mention that the college football season is only really good for tumult and controversy. There are a couple of teams that have some tremendous gripes about where they currently sit in the eyes of the BCS and bowl committees. 

Here is a brief rundown on such teams that are crying foul, but will suit up and play the games they are scheduled for anyway. The only way to get your point across in this sport is to put the hurt on the next team that stands in your way.

Michigan State Spartans

Michigan State really has no right to hem and haw when you consider their fate was largely in their hands. All they needed to do was beat Wisconsin in the Big Ten championship game.

The vitriol comes from the fact that the Spartans still own the best record in the conference, and this was the first championship game for the Big Ten. Talk about your bad timing moments. 

So a team that really should be playing for roses is stuck playing in a lesser Outback Bowl against Georgia. The only way I keep up the argument for the Spartans is if they lay a hurt on the Bulldogs, showing us all the bowls had it wrong. 

Oklahoma State Cowboys

You just knew they would show up in this article. The Cowboys did everything that was asked of them and still got the short end of it. 

Alabama was far more beloved by voters, so a team that already had their chance at drawing LSU blood gets another. And for Oklahoma State, they are forced to enjoy the Fiesta Bowl rather than get a chance at ultimate victory like they deserve. Someone say playoff?

LSU Tigers

I know what you are thinking, but they are playing in the best game of the year for all the marbles. Yes, but they have to face an Alabama squad that lost fair and square.

This is just silly. LSU now has to beat Alabama in ridiculous two out of three scenario while Alabama gets one more chance at ultimate glory. This just doesn't sit right.
